Jessica Biel and Elizabeth Banks play an estranged sibling pair with more baggage than an airport terminal in “The Better Sister,” which is based on the 2019 book by best-selling author Alafair Burke. In order to clear their names and apprehend the true murderer, the two sisters must put aside their numerous disagreements when the murder of one sister’s husband (and the other’s ex) is discovered.

What is the topic of “The Better Sister”?
Given her successful media career, picture-perfect home, and adolescent son Ethan (Maxwell Acee Donovan) and attorney husband Adam (Corey Stoll), Chloe (Biel) appears to have it all.
Beneath that beautiful façade, however, is a deep fracture: a tense relationship with her troubled sister Nicky (Banks), Adam’s ex-wife and Ethan’s biological mother, who has battled addiction for years. Following the discovery of Chloe’s husband’s murder, the two are compelled to get back together, which reopens old wounds and reveals long-forgotten secrets.
The sisters’ tension is evident, and there are hints that Chloe might have entered the life Nicky had imagined for herself before her struggle with addiction destroyed her marriage and put Ethan’s safety in jeopardy. As the investigation progresses, Chloe starts to realize that her sister might be the only person she can trust, despite Nicky being immediately suspected of Adam’s murder.
Kim Dickens as the confrontational seasoned detective and Bobby Naderi as her friendly partner-in-training, Gabriel Sloyer as Jake, Adam’s close friend and fellow well-known lawyer, Gloria Reuben from “ER” and “Lincoln” as the sisters’ defense lawyer, and Lorraine Toussaint as Chloe’s boss and mentor are just a few of the series’ impressive supporting cast members. Fans of “Stranger Things” will recognize Matthew Modine as Dr. Martin Brenner (a. K. “A.”. Papa) also portrays the mysterious boss of Adam and Jake.

Reviewers’ opinions of Prime Video’s latest thriller are mixed; according to Rotten Tomatoes, “The Better Sister” currently has a 63 percent critic score. However, it appears that “The Better Sister” is a must-watch for murder mystery fans who aren’t looking for anything revolutionary.
The show is “a schadenfreude-packed take on streaming’s favorite theme: watching sexy, successful people suffer terrible misfortune,” according to Rachel Aroesti of The Guardian, who gave it seven stars. “.”.
She said, “It is a matter of personal taste whether you want catharsis and consolation in the form of Biel and Banks trading bad taste zingers between flashbacks to their communal childhood trauma.”. This passable drama, however, is skilled at playing the game when it comes to comforting downfalls. “,”.
Less forgiving, Taylor Gates of Collider described the program as “a tepid ‘Big Little Lies’ knock-off” that “pales in comparison to the modern classics of the genre” with a plot that somehow feels both crowded and overextended.
Grant Hermanns, a Screenrant critic, praised the show for its “excellent balancing act between mystery, comedy, and character drama, which makes it even more thrilling to watch.”. “It completed the gap left by “Gone Girl,” he continued, even functioning “as something of a spiritual follow-up” to David Fincher’s popular psychological thriller from 2014.”.
